Position: We are seeking a Research Associate in Algorithm Development and Data Science to be based at our ERI in Thurso.
Responsibilities: The post holders will lead the development of algorithms for data processing and analysis, focusing on imaging sonar data, with future directions including multifrequency echosounder and broadband passive acoustic data. You will explore and demonstrate opportunities for sensor fusion and design structured trials to evaluate and characterise the performance of new sensors. Additionally, you will explore opportunities to contribute to wider data processing, ranging from radar remote sensing to aerial drone measurements of surface currents and marine plastic litter.
Qualifications, Experience and Skills: Suitable candidates will have the knowledge, skills, and experience associated with a first degree, along with a PhD or equivalent professional qualification, or at least 4 years of relevant professional experience. You should have the developing ability to prepare research proposals, conduct individual research, and disseminate results. Excellent analytical, programming, or data science/computer science experience is required, including managing and processing large datasets. An interest in machine learning/deep learning and its applicability to marine sensing is essential, as well as a passion for transforming complex datasets into actionable ecological insights.
Experience in academic teaching would be advantageous. A proficiency in Gaelic would also be beneficial.
